AUDIOUSDT / GALUSDT: positive-volume minute at announced settlement time #497

Description

@ibachni

Could you clarify the interpretation of these two USD-M perpetual kline archives?
The notices schedule automatic settlement at 09:00 UTC and removal after
settlement completes. The archives report positive volume and nonzero trade counts
in the minute beginning at 09:00. I have not assumed these are erroneous, that
they remain executable ordinary trades, or that they can safely be discarded.

Contract Scheduled settlement (UTC) 09:00-minute base volume Trades Close Previous minute close
AUDIOUSDT 2024-05-16 09:00 90 1 0.1632 0.1630
GALUSDT 2024-07-11 09:00 12,531 133 2.4750 2.5075

Official sources and retained bytes

The AUDIO notice
specifies May 16 for AUDIOUSDT; its May 15 date applies to other contracts.
The GAL notice
specifies July 11 for the perpetual, distinct from its spot/margin dates.

These files and provider checksums were acquired on September 6, 2026 UTC;
the retained bytes were rechecked locally. This is not a claim that the current
download URLs still serve those revisions.

Exact CSV rows

Each block contains 08:59 and 09:00. Fields follow Binance's kline format:
open time, open/high/low/close, base volume, close time, quote volume, trade count,
taker-buy base volume, taker-buy quote volume, ignored field.
The 09:00 row covers [09:00, 09:01); its raw close timestamp is 09:00:59.999.

AUDIOUSDT:

1715849940000,0.1630,0.1630,0.1630,0.1630,8556,1715849999999,1394.6280,8,0,0,0
1715850000000,0.1632,0.1632,0.1632,0.1632,90,1715850059999,14.6880,1,0,0,0

GALUSDT:

1720688340000,2.48000,2.55000,2.48000,2.50750,13108,1720688399999,32798.76280,223,2464,6209.63040,0
1720688400000,2.50750,2.51070,2.47500,2.47500,12531,1720688459999,31143.54320,133,496,1237.86030,0

Clarification requested

  1. Do these 09:00-minute prints represent ordinary executions, settlement-generated
    records, or archive errors? What evidence distinguishes those cases?
  2. What were the actual trading-cessation and settlement-completion times for
    each contract, and where can their historical outcome/price be verified?
  3. If the archives are incorrect, are corrected files and replacement checksums
    available? If the rows are expected, is their interpretation documented?

The current delisting FAQ
describes a general settlement formula, but is updated in 2026 and does not identify
these specific prints. Its 30-second restriction window is not assumed to be a
historical settlement-delay allowance. A contract-specific clarification would
avoid either dropping valid events or assigning an unsupported stop time/price.
